14:22 — Bulk edit of 4,812 rows in the Vantrel admin table began via the new multi-select action. The optimistic lock check was skipped because the batch path bypassed row versioning, so concurrent edits by the Orlix sync job silently overwrote operator changes. We confirmed the overlap window was roughly ninety seconds. The exact batch was produced by the build identified below.

session token of kahog-bahif = htk9_f63daec35

## Support

Inkmill is the markdown rendering pipeline behind our docs portal. Rendering failures show up in the `inkmill-errors` dashboard. For broken output, plugin issues, or new syntax extensions, file a ticket first. Urgent breakage during the weekly eng sync goes straight to the pipeline maintainers, reachable at the address below.

escalation mailbox, kaweg-kahif: druwyn.sordor@nelvroworks.corp

## Service Account: Calendar Sync

The Driftmoor calendar sync job dedupes conflicting edits between the internal scheduler and Meridel Rooms. Conflicts resolve last-write-wins unless the event is flagged protected, in which case the job parks it in the review queue. The sync runs under a dedicated service account — do not use personal credentials. Contractors: run it locally only against the sandbox tenant. The service account authenticates with the key below.

API key for bageg-kajef: vxb2-ss